H AVING recently reviewed the subject of spontaneous diabetes mellitus in animals, repetition of some of the observations made is unavoidable; however, in the present text certain additional aspects, not previously covered, will be discussed and greater emphasis placed on comparative microscopic and clinicopathologic findings. For the sake of completeness, all references to reports on spontaneous diabetes mellitus in domestic animals (grouped according to animal species) have been added to the bibliography. Only those publications directly quoted from and general reference matter have been incorporated in this presentation. The very extensive literature concerning surgical and drug-induced diabetes has not been evaluated.
